Kenya's **business environment** is a dynamic mix of opportunities and challenges. Here's what you need to know to navigate it successfully. First, let's talk about the regulatory landscape. Kenya has a legal framework that governs business operations, including company registration, labor laws, and tax regulations. While reforms are ongoing to simplify and streamline these processes, you'll still need to navigate the bureaucracy. Get familiar with the relevant government agencies, such as the Kenya Revenue Authority (KRA) for tax-related matters, and the Registrar of Companies for business registration. Proper documentation is a must! Then, we have the infrastructure, which can be a bit of a mixed bag. While significant improvements have been made, particularly in transport and communications, challenges remain. Reliable access to electricity, water, and internet connectivity are crucial for any business, so do your due diligence. Assess the availability of these resources in the location you're considering. Now, consider car window screens the competition. Kenya has a competitive market with both local and international players. Understand your competitors, their strengths and weaknesses, and how you can differentiate your business. Market research is your best friend here! Next, let's talk about access to financing. Securing funding can be a challenge for small and medium-sized enterprises (SMEs). Explore different financing options, including bank loans, microfinance institutions, and angel investors. Don't forget about grants and government-backed programs that support SMEs. Speaking of SMEs, they are the backbone of the Kenyan economy. The government and various organizations offer programs to support these enterprises, providing training, funding, and access to markets. Leverage these resources to grow your business. Corruption can also be an obstacle. While the government is actively fighting corruption, it remains a concern. Implement robust ethical practices and avoid engaging in any corrupt activities. Dealing with this should always be a priority. Moreover, Kenya has a diverse workforce with varying skill levels. Recruiting and retaining qualified employees is essential for business success. Focus on skills development and training to boost your team's capabilities.
